Ukrainian President Volodymyr Zelenskyy has invited Russian dictator Putin to Kyiv and called him a terrorist.
This is how he commented on Putin’s words that the Ukrainian leader could come to him in Moscow.
During an interview for ABC News, he also noted that such proposals look like an attempt by the Kremlin to postpone a real meeting.
“He can come to Kyiv. I can’t go to Moscow when my country is under rocket attacks every day. I can’t go to the capital of this terrorist,” Zelenskyy said.
Earlier, Donald Trump said that the war in Ukraine will end, or there will be a heavy price to pay for it.
He also said that he put an end to seven wars, and the Ukrainian conflict awaits the same.
In his opinion, Europe also wants a settlement in Ukraine and will play a major role in providing security guarantees.
